Analysis
In 2026, cpi price, nominal, seas. adj. in Peru stood at 167.47. That is the highest value across all 40 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 1.4% on the previous year and up 36.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, cpi price, nominal, seas. adj. in Peru peaked at 167.47 in 2026 and was at its lowest, 0.0001, in 1987.
Peru ranks 70th of 155 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 0.0142 | 0.0001 | 0.0413 | 3 |
| 1990s | 48.29 | 3.07 | 77.02 | 10 |
| 2000s | 87.81 | 79.92 | 99.43 | 10 |
| 2010s | 116.75 | 100.95 | 131.01 | 10 |
| 2020s | 153.75 | 133.41 | 167.47 | 7 |

About this data
The consumer price index reflects the change in prices for the average consumer of a constant basket of consumer goods. Data is in nominal terms and seasonally adjusted.
